Viridien is a geoscience and technology company specializing in seismic data acquisition, geophysical imaging, and high-performance computing solutions for the energy and minerals sectors.

Geocomp, Inc. is a uniquely integrated company providing services and products to help clients identify and manage risk associated with infrastructure design, construction, and operation. With over 40 years of experience, Geocomp is well-positioned to help clients on a wide range of projects, providing geostructural consulting, monitoring, and laboratory testing services worldwide. Geocomp also manufactures, sells, and offers expert technical support for our fully automated laboratory testing systems to commercial, research, and academic labs, globally.

Geocomp’s GeoTesting Express (GTX) is seeking a Rock Laboratory Technician to join our Soil and Rock Testing Laboratory in Acton, MA.
This is an excellent opportunity for a motivated, detail-oriented individual to launch their career in geotechnical testing. You will gain hands-on experience with state-of-the-art automated testing equipment, advanced processes, and real-world projects that support site characterization, geotechnical design, quality control, and performance assessment.
